Elevated risk — custom oracle and extreme ecosystem concentration on Tezos create amplified risk, partially offset by conservative 300% collateral ratio and multi-year history.
Risk Breakdown
Top Risks
uUSD and uBTC synthetic assets rely on a custom oracle on Tezos with limited validator participation, creating higher manipulation risk compared to established oracle networks.
300% collateral ratio creates capital inefficiency, and during Tezos ecosystem stress, liquidation may face insufficient buyer demand given Tezos DeFi limited liquidity.
As 69.7% of Tezos DeFi TVL, Youves is highly concentrated in a single ecosystem — any Tezos-specific issues directly threaten protocol viability.
DAO governance on a low-participation chain means decisions may be controlled by few large holders.
